What to Look For in a Folding Treadmill

Before diving into specific models, it’s vital to understand what functions to consider when buying a folding treadmill. Here are some essential aspects:

Feature Description
Foldability Look for models with easy-to-use folding mechanisms.
Motor Power A more effective motor (1.5 HP and above) will support varied exercises.
Running Surface Guarantee the deck size suits your running or walking design.
Weight Capacity Consider optimum user weight to make sure sturdiness.
Incline Options Some designs offer manual or automatic incline settings for varied exercises.
Innovation Features like Bluetooth compatibility, apps, or built-in exercises boost use.
Rate Set a budget plan; there are great alternatives at numerous rate points.

Top Folding Treadmills Reviewed

Here’s a thorough appearance at a few of the best folding treadmills available in the UK market today.

1. Reebok One GT40s Folding Treadmill

  • Motor: 2.0 HP
  • Running Surface: 125 x 42 cm
  • Max Speed: 16 km/h
  • Incline: 12 levels
  • Weight Capacity: 110 kg
  • Features: Bluetooth connectivity, 24 workout programs, adjustable cushioning.

The Reebok One GT40s is perfect for both newbies and more skilled runners. With its strong motor power and adequate workout programs, it caters to a range of physical fitness levels. Its small footprint permits for easy storage, while the adjustable cushioning ensures comfort throughout runs.

2. JLL S300 Treadmill

  • Motor: 2.5 HP
  • Running Surface: 130 x 48 cm
  • Max Speed: 16 km/h
  • Incline: 15 levels
  • Weight Capacity: 120 kg
  • Features: 16 predetermined programmes, an LCD display, and integrated speakers.

The JLL S300 is a terrific choice for intermediate users. Its big running surface and 15 incline levels make it appropriate for major training. The easy-to-read LCD display includes to the easy to use experience, making it a fantastic worth for the cash.

3. Sportstech F17 Folding Treadmill

  • Motor: 2.5 HP
  • Running Surface: 130 x 48 cm
  • Max Speed: 14 km/h
  • Incline: 15 levels
  • Weight Capacity: 120 kg
  • Features: Bluetooth connectivity, incorporated speakers, and a USB port.

Sportstech F17 is created for those who like to listen to music while working out, as it comes with excellent audio compatibility. Its strong develop and impressive functions make it one of the much better alternatives for anyone trying to find several exercise programs.

4. YANCOR Folding Treadmill

  • Motor: 1.5 HP
  • Running Surface: 110 x 40 cm
  • Max Speed: 10 km/h
  • Incline: Fixed incline
  • Weight Capacity: 100 kg
  • Functions: Compact design, 5 pre-installed exercises, and an easy folding mechanism.

If versatility and density are your top priorities, the YANCOR design is worth considering. While it lacks the speed and incline options of its more pricey counterparts, it’s perfect for light jogging or walking and fits quickly under a bed or in a closet.

Often Asked Questions (FAQ)

1. What is the difference between a folding treadmill and a regular treadmill?

Folding treadmills are created to save space, including a folding system that permits them to easily collapse when not in usage. Regular treadmills do not fold and need more space.

2. Can folding treadmills deal with high-intensity exercises?

A lot of folding treadmills now include effective motors and big running surface areas that can manage greater speeds and slopes, making them appropriate for high-intensity workouts. It’s vital to check the specifications for motor power and the maximum incline.

3. How much space do I require for a folding treadmill?

While the footprint of folding treadmills varies by model, a space of approximately 3 feet by 6 feet is normally recommended for safe operation and storage.

4. Are folding treadmills long lasting?

Yes, numerous folding treadmills on the market today are built with toughness in mind. Constantly examine for user reviews and the maker’s security requirements.
